The Working Principle of Laser Level Transmitters


Laser level transmitters work on the principle of laser ranging technology, which involves emitting a laser beam to measure distances. These devices utilize a laser diode to emit a narrow beam of light, which is then directed towards the target surface. The laser beam reflects off the target and is received by a sensor in the transmitter. Using the time-of-flight method or phase shift method, the transmitter calculates the distance based on the time it takes for the laser beam to travel to the target and back. This distance is then displayed on the device, providing the user with accurate measurements in real-time. The precision and speed of laser level transmitters make them ideal for various applications where precise distance measurement is crucial.


Applications of Laser Level Transmitters


Laser level transmitters find applications in a wide range of industries due to their ability to provide accurate distance measurements. In the construction industry, these devices are used for tasks such as grading, leveling, and site layout. By quickly and accurately measuring distances, construction professionals can ensure that their projects are built to the required specifications. In civil engineering, laser level transmitters are used for tasks such as surveying, tunneling, and slope monitoring. The high level of accuracy provided by these devices is essential for ensuring the safety and stability of civil engineering projects.


In the industrial manufacturing sector, laser level transmitters are used for precise positioning, alignment, and measurement of components in production processes. These devices play a crucial role in ensuring that manufacturing operations run smoothly and efficiently. In the petrochemical industry, laser level transmitters are used for monitoring and controlling the levels of liquids and bulk solids in storage tanks, silos, and vessels. The accurate measurement capabilities of these devices are essential for managing inventory and preventing overfilling or runout situations.
